UPTON, New York, Sept. 11 -- The U.S. Department of Energy's Brookhaven National Laboratory issued the following news release: The search is on to discover new states of matter, and possibly new ways of encoding, manipulating, and transporting information. One goal is to harness materials' quantum properties for communications that go beyond what's possible with conventional electronics. Consumer Financial Protection Bureau and New York Attorney General Take Action Against Debt-Collection Operation and Its Owners and Managers
WASHINGTON, Sept. 9 -- The Consumer Financial Protection Bureau issued the following news release on Sept. 8: The Consumer Financial Protection Bureau (Bureau), in partnership with the New York Attorney General (NYAG), today filed suit against a network of five different companies based outside of Buffalo, New York, two of their owners, and two of their managers, for their participation in a debt-collection operation using illegal methods to collect debts. EPA Deletes Hormigas Groundwater Superfund Site in Puerto Rico, From Federal Superfund List
NEW YORK, Sept. 11 -- The Environmental Protection Agency issued the following news release: After completing all cleanup work, the U.S. Environmental Protection Agency (EPA) has deleted the Hormigas Groundwater Plume Superfund Site from the National Priorities List, which is the federal Superfund National Priorities List of the most contaminated hazardous waste sites. TSA Is Installing Acrylic Barriers at LaGuardia Airport to Help Protect Passengers and Workforce From Coronavirus
NEW YORK, Sept. 11 -- The U.S. Department of Homeland Security's Transportation Security Administration issued the following news release: The Transportation Security Administration (TSA) is in the process of installing new acrylic barriers at security checkpoints throughout LaGuardia Airport as part of the agency's ongoing efforts to implement initiatives to help prevent the spread of COVID-19.
